
Agility Robotics develops and manufactures humanoid robots, notably Digit, designed to automate repetitive tasks in industries like manufacturing, distribution, third-party logistics, and retail. Their business model combines hardware (robots and accessories), software (AI, robot software, automation platform), and services (design, commissioning, operation, support) to deliver end-to-end automation solutions. Digit is the world's first commercially deployed humanoid robot, leveraging embodied AI for complex whole-body control. Agility Robotics addresses the labor gap in material handling with scalable, flexible automation, positioning itself as a leader in humanoid robotics with a cloud-based automation platform, Agility Arc, for workflow integration. The company has significant media presence and partnerships with top automation and supply chain firms, aiming to boost global economic output through robotic automation.
